GodmodeX P6 & 7 Gaming Evening

Details
Category: News
Published: 09 February 2017

Wow! What a night in Waringstown Primary School for the P6 and P7 children.

GodmodeX arrived in school and set up a fun evening for all.  They set up Playstation 4 consoles, Xbox one Consoles and a WiiU Console.  The children got to play a wide variety of games including FIFA, Mario Cart and Just Dance.  Everyone had a really fun evening taking part in the games and competing in various tournaments. 

The night for the children ended with a talk from God Modex on the Theme of treasure. The parents also had a really valuable talk on internet and gaming safety from God Modex who provided really practical information and steps which parents can take to ensure internet and computer games safety in the home.

Thank you GodmodeX hopefully we will see you back again next year.

GodmodeX Internet Safety Evening Wednesdy 08 February 2017

Details
Category: News
Published: 01 February 2017

This year in school we are offering an exciting opportunity for our P6 and 7 children along with their parents! 

On Wednesday 08 February, the day after Safer Internet Day, an organisation called GodmodeX are coming into school for an evening computer gaming session with up to 100 of our children.

The children will play various, age appropriate, computer games and will have an Internet Safety talk during the evening. There will be a Christian epilogue at the end of the night for the children taken by a representative of CEF (Child Evangelism Fellowship).

The night also has a session for parents, where GodmodeX will give an Internet and gaming safety talk. This will be an informative session and will provide practical and useful content to help you, as parents and guardians, keep your children safe from the dangers they may encounter online.  The parents’ session will take place in the half hour before the children finish their session and when it is over, the children will join their parents to go home.

A timetable for the evening is below:

6:30 pm      -        Children arrive back into school to work with GodmodeX

8:00pm       -        GodmodeX Parents’ Gaming / Internet Safety talk

8:15pm       -        CEF Epilogue with Children

8:30pm       -        Both sessions end. Children go home with parents

The best thing is that the whole evening is completely free of charge to our children and parents.  However, the night will be on a first come, first served basis and we are strictly limited to 100 children. Digital Leaders Assembly

Details
Category: News
Published: 20 January 2017

 Today in School, we had a very special assembly. Eric McCleery from iTeach was in to announce our new Digital Leaders!

 Back before Christmas, we held an open application for any P6 and P7 pupils wishing to apply for the position of a Digital Leader. Lots and lots of children applied and the competition was fierce for one of the 10 privileged positions.

The Digital Leaders found out that they had been successful last week, when Eric came to work with them and begin their training. They were set the task of making a trailer in iMovie to announce themselves during the presentation assembly today. The Digital Leaders worked hard and produced a superb and funny trailer which you can view below.

They each received an iGenius T-Shirt, Digital Leaders Badge, a lanyard and a certificate.

The Digital Leaders Team will be responsible for problem solving with iPads, working with teachers to help them with lessons and helping fellow pupils to use the ipads.  It is a big responsibility and we know they will be great at the job.The teachers are very much looking forward to having them help with iPad lessons in school.

Congratulations to all the Digital Leaders and a big thank you to Eric and iTeach for all the goodies they provided for the Digital Leaders.

Goldilocks and the 3 Gifts - Pantivity

Details
Category: News
Published: 16 December 2016

To help us get into the mood for Christmas on our Christmas Jumper day we also had a 'Pantivity,' called 'Goldilocks and the three gifts.' This play was written and performed by professional actress Miss Claire McCracken. Here Claire combined two famous Christmas traditions, all the fun of pantomime with the true meaning of Christmas. We met Aladdin (the reformed), Goldilocks (the naughty) and finally Sleeping beauty, the shepherd who kept falling asleep counting sheep! They were all in Bethlehem for the nativity, where we were reminded through rap, song ,acting and audience participation (especially Mr somerville, who was conscripted as the wise man!) of Jesus, God’s best gift to the whole world, EVER! Everyone had a great time and enjoyed the show immensely. Thank you Claire for all the fun, yet reminding us of the importance of the true meaning of what the season is all about. Emmanuel, God with us.
